の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,641,472人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    私的良スレ書庫

    不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itter
    ログ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。

    元スレ【jQuery】JavaScript ライブラリ総合質問所 vol.1

    JavaScript スレッド一覧へ / JavaScript とは? / 携帯版 / dat(gz)で取得 / トップメニュー
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    レスフィルター : (試験中)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ter
    451 : Name_Not - 2012/04/29(日) 22:55:39.24 ID:??? (-29,-30,-78)
    <h1><span>あああ</span>いいいい</h1>
    ここから"いいいい"の部分だけ取り出す場合↓この書き方で正しいんでしょうか?
    alert($("h1").eq(0).clone().find("span").remove().end().text());
    それともhtml()で取得して<span>を除去すべきですか
    452 : Name_Not - 2012/04/29(日) 23:15:37.11 ID:SVggwLmH (+35,+27,-118)
    画像のクリックとNEXT、BACKボタンで画像がフェードするギャラリーを作成してます。
    サムネイルはいらず、ひたすらボタンと画像クリックで画像が変わるシンプルなものを作りたいのですが、
    うまくいきません。
    http://lab.komadoya.com/javascript/crossFader/
    このスライドのような状態で、自動再生されず、クリックで次画像に移動及びNEXT、BACKボタンの実装は可能ですか?
    プラグインを使った事はあるのですが、カスタムスキルがないので、困っています。
    ご指導頂けたら幸いです。
    453 : Name_Not - 2012/04/30(月) 02:20:12.56 ID:??? (-28,-30,-52)
    >>451
    こういう手も。

    alert(?$('h1').contents().eq(1).text());???
    456 : Name_Not - 2012/04/30(月) 10:04:35.25 ID:??? (-27,-30,-153)

    解説サイトにあった↓これが動作しないのが気になるんですが
    $('h1').contents().not("[nodeType=1]").text(); // なぜか<span>あああ</span>の方が拾われる

    $('h1').contents().eq(1).text(); // いいいい
    $('h1').contents().filter(function() {
    return this.nodeType == Node.TEXT_NODE;
    }).text() // いいいい
    で無事できました


    457 : Name_Not - 2012/04/30(月) 10:16:17.19 ID:??? (-28,-29,-19)
    not("[nodeType=1]")
    は正しい書き方?
    459 : Name_Not - 2012/04/30(月) 16:14:40.08 ID:??? (-28,-30,-98)
    >>458
    そのサイト、ロクに更新されてなくて内容が古すぎるから使わないほうがいいよ
    公式のリファレンスを読んだほうがずっといいhttp://api.jquery.com/

    あと、Node.TEXT_NODE はIE6~IE8だとエラーになる(Nodeオブジェクトがグローバルオブジェクトに定義されてない)
    だからマジックナンバーとして書いちゃったほうが無難

    さらに言うなら == なんか使うな、=== を使え

    return 1 === this.nodeType;
    461 : Name_Not - 2012/04/30(月) 19:32:30.70 ID:??? (+21,+29,-10)
    >>458
    http://jsfiddle.net/ でしらべると 1.4.4 から逆転するね。
    そのへんのリリースノートをみるとわかるかも。
    462 : Name_Not - 2012/04/30(月) 19:51:50.14 ID:??? (+24,+28,-2)
    >>461

    さすがだな
    463 : Name_Not - 2012/05/01(火) 00:48:53.61 ID:??? (-27,-25,+3)
    >>459>>461
    皆様、ありがとうこざいましたm(_ _)m

    464 : Name_Not - 2012/05/01(火) 20:10:11.55 ID:yHeAOkzL (+21,+29,-4)
    >>457
    それで何をさせたいのか、ちょっと説明してみ?
    465 : Name_Not - 2012/05/01(火) 20:11:24.64 ID:??? (+10,+22,-3)
    質問者の態度?
    467 : Name_Not - 2012/05/02(水) 17:09:25.74 ID:??? (-21,-29,-6)
    window.onload = function () {
    以下だとどう?
    469 : Name_Not - 2012/05/02(水) 17:23:35.91 ID:??? (+23,+25,-8)
    実行したいタイミングで実行したらいいんじゃないの?
    470 : Name_Not - 2012/05/02(水) 19:49:28.01 ID:??? (+27,+29,-29)
    一回リロードすれば次からは大丈夫だよ、、、という話ではないと思いたいが。
    471 : Name_Not - 2012/05/02(水) 19:52:17.17 ID:??? (+27,+29,-7)
    質問がよく分からないんだよな
    コンソールで実行しろ
    とでも言っておこうか
    473 : Name_Not - 2012/05/02(水) 22:24:04.49 ID:??? (+27,+29,-28)
    コードをよく読むように、というアドバイスじゃだめ?
    読みにくければ作ってもいいんだよ。流用するときはライセンスに気をつけて。
    474 : Name_Not - 2012/05/02(水) 22:27:46.38 ID:??? (+27,+29,-14)
    念のため著作権侵害として報告しときます
    475 : Name_Not - 2012/05/02(水) 22:28:05.65 ID:??? (+42,+29,-34)
    ボタン押して数字を表示させたいんだけど、それをアニメーションさせながら
    各桁が決まっていくように見せるライブラリってありますか?

    簡単にいうと、なんでも鑑定団の鑑定額の表示みたくしたいです。
    (あれそのものじゃなくてもよいです)
    476 : 475 - 2012/05/02(水) 22:34:38.28 ID:??? (+27,+29,-3)
    見つけました。灯台もと暗しというやつです。
    477 : Name_Not - 2012/05/02(水) 23:37:31.22 ID:??? (+23,+29,-75)
    >>472
    http://lab.komadoya.com/javascript/crossFader/jquery.crossFader.js
    のコードをよく読もう。
    次の画像を選んで、透明にして、最前面にして、不透明になるようアニメーションさせてるだけだ。
    (このコードはjQueryのプラグインになるように書いてあるからややこしいかもしれないが)

    z-indexの操作はclassの付加削除でおこなってるから、cssファイルもみるのをわすれずにな。
    478 : Name_Not - 2012/05/05(土) 12:08:40.32 ID:??? (-11,-30,-174)
    Greasemonkeyで、他人のサイトで動作するスクリプトを書いています

    <div id="a">送信</div> をクリックするとjQueryでPOSTして次のページになるサイトなんですが
    jQueryを別に取り込んでいる自分のスクリプトから $("#a").click();とすると2回POSTしてしまうのです。
    (コンソールで確認しました。)

    この情報だけで申し訳ないのですが、原因で考えられることって何かありませんか?


    479 : Name_Not - 2012/05/05(土) 12:13:52.75 ID:??? (-13,-6,-4)
    サイト名を晒したら?
    480 : Name_Not - 2012/05/05(土) 13:07:32.95 ID:??? (-19,-17,-39)
    サイトはちょっと晒せないのですが、やはりサイト側が特殊なんですかね > <
    とりあえず送信部分は座標クリックツールで代用してみます
    481 : Name_Not - 2012/05/05(土) 13:18:58.08 ID:??? (-20,-17,+0)
    自分でPOSTすればいいんだが。
    482 : Name_Not - 2012/05/05(土) 15:08:49.26 ID:??? (+28,+29,-6)
    >>478
    デバッガで追いかけてみたら?
    483 : Name_Not - 2012/05/05(土) 19:20:32.20 ID:??? (+33,+29,-28)
    皆様ありがとうこざいます。

    >>481
    POST後にも続けて処理させたいことがあるので、どうしてもクリックさせないといけないのです。。

    >>482
    ブレークポイント?は使ったこと無いので勉強してみます
    484 : Name_Not - 2012/05/05(土) 19:22:16.99 ID:??? (+16,+23,-14)
    続きの処理も自分ですればいい
    485 : Name_Not - 2012/05/05(土) 19:31:25.47 ID:??? (+26,+29,-3)
    あれじゃないの?バブルとかいうやつ。
    486 : Name_Not - 2012/05/05(土) 19:37:10.65 ID:??? (+21,+28,-5)
    連鎖とか全消しだろ
    487 : Name_Not - 2012/05/05(土) 22:29:17.27 ID:??? (+4,+12,-1)
    イベントバブリング?
    488 : Name_Not - 2012/05/05(土) 23:21:32.19 ID:??? (-27,-30,-73)

    input の checkboxとradioを取得したいのですがどのように書けばよろしいでしょうか'

    $('#form-area input[type="checkbox",type="radio"]').each(....)
    こんな感じでできませんか・・

    490 : Name_Not - 2012/05/06(日) 01:06:13.57 ID:??? (+22,+29,-6)
    やっぱりバブリンだったろ?俺天才
    491 : Name_Not - 2012/05/06(日) 03:11:18.23 ID:??? (-21,-22,+2)
    >>485>>487>>490
    まさにこれでした > <
    493 : Name_Not - 2012/05/06(日) 20:54:05.62 ID:??? (+26,+28,-5)
    自分で書いてみたソースを公開してみてよ
    495 : Name_Not - 2012/05/06(日) 23:03:12.27 ID:??? (-27,-30,-306)
    リンク先にこう乗ってるよ。
    $('#map-events').vectorMap({
    onLabelShow: function(event, label, code){},
    onRegionOver: function(event, code){},
    onRegionOut: function(event, code){},
    onRegionClick: function(event, code){}
    });

    クリックしたときだけでいいなら
    $('#map-events').vectorMap({
    onRegionClick: function(event, code){ alert("クリックした国の国コード=" + code; }
    });
    とかで出来るんでない
    497 : Name_Not - 2012/05/07(月) 15:11:21.90 ID:??? (+10,-30,-202)
    質問です。
    jQueryを使って、リンク先のページタイトルをA要素の末尾に追加しようとしています。
    読み込む所まではうまく行くのですがタイトルだけ抜きだすところでつまづいています(findが動いていない?)。
    ローカルで動かす予定です。お願いします。

    <script type="text/javascript">
    $(function(){
    $(".sakiyomi").each(function(){
    var kore =$(this);
    var link =kore.attr("href");
    $.ajax({
    type : "GET",
    url : link,
    success : function(html){
    var title = $(html).find("title").text();
    kore.append("<b>:"+title+"</b>");
    }
    });
    });
    });
    </script>
    498 : Name_Not - 2012/05/07(月) 15:13:14.81 ID:??? (+24,+26,-2)
    単純ミスでした。
    解決しました。
    499 : 497 - 2012/05/07(月) 15:23:40.50 ID:??? (+36,+29,-1)
    >>498は、私ではないです。
    よろしくお願いします。
    500 : 497 - 2012/05/07(月) 15:26:54.05 ID:??? (+32,+29,+2)
    >>499
    こちらこそよろしくお願いします。
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/ JavaScript スレッド一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について